Description:<br />

The SW are a <strong>drives</strong> series with local logic which can be<br />

connected in slave mode to single or multi-axles systems<br />

through a CANBus (Canopen DS301/DS402), Profibus<br />

(Profibus-DP) or serial (Modbus-RTU) connection. Many<br />

control modes with advanced functionalities can be applied<br />

thanks to the integral Power Motion<br />

Module and the availability of<br />

high speed inputs and outputs. The<br />

application set-up and debugging<br />

take place by configuring all parameters<br />

through software, making use<br />

of the software interface for PC Windows<br />

named SL-Monitor.<br />

SW1 A 9 1 6 0<br />

A wide range of stepper <strong>drives</strong> of<br />

different power levels, designed to<br />

control 2 or 4 phase hybrid stepper<br />

motors, are available to combine<br />

with motor series ranging from 1.7”<br />

to 4.2”. The Full digital and competitively<br />

priced SW1 <strong>drives</strong>, realized with<br />

surface mounting technology, offer<br />

reliability and mechanical compactness.<br />

The <strong>drives</strong> are suitable for applications that require<br />

axles synchronization, versatility, accuracy, a high execution<br />

speed and low operating temperatures.<br />

Specifications:<br />

Power stages: 40 kHz H-bridge Bipolar chopper.<br />

Optically isolated inputs: up to 8 digital optoisolated inputs 5 Vdc line driver or 24 Vdc NPN or PNP(200 kHz).<br />

Optically isolated output: 8 digital optoisolated output 24 Vdc – 100 mA (700 mA for 170 models).<br />

Analog Input: 2± 10 Vdc or for potentiometer.<br />

Step resolution: from 1 to 128 micro steps.<br />

Safety protections: over/under-voltage, over current, over temperature, open windings, closed windings phase/phase phase/ground.<br />

Drive Status Monitoring: seven segments display or 2 status LEDs.<br />

Temperature: working temp. 0°C÷50°C, storage temp. 0°C÷55°C.<br />

Humidity: 0%÷90%.<br />

Protection class: IP20.<br />
